On Thu, Jul 25, 2002 at 05:06:37AM -0700, Steven Seeger wrote:

> I had this problem when trying to run a module compiled for kernel version
> 2.4.18 on the old 2.4.0-test9 VR kernel. Something to do with different flag
> values I think. A recompile with links to the proper kernel sources solved
> the problem. Kmalloc was causing the issue. The flag value of GFP_KERNEL was
> different or something.

Normally CONFIG_MODVERSIONS is supposed to avoid such accidents.
